Flooded basement cleanup services involve the removal of accumulated water and the subsequent restoration of affected areas within a property. These services typically include water extraction, drying, and dehumidification to prevent further damage and mold growth. Technicians may also assess the extent of water intrusion, identify potential sources of flooding, and perform necessary repairs or mitigation measures to ensure the space is thoroughly dried and safe for occupancy.
This service helps address a range of problems caused by basement flooding, such as structural damage, mold development, and property deterioration. Excess moisture can weaken foundation elements and promote mold growth, which may impact indoor air quality and lead to health concerns. Proper cleanup minimizes these risks by eliminating standing water, reducing moisture levels, and preventing long-term damage that could compromise the integrity of the property.

The overview below groups typical Flooded Basement Cleanup projects into broad ranges so you can see how smaller, mid-sized, and larger jobs often compare in Kirkland, WA.
In many markets, a large share of routine jobs stays in the lower and middle ranges, while only a smaller percentage of projects moves into the highest bands when the work is more complex or site conditions are harder than average.
Initial Assessment - The cost for evaluating flood damage in a basement typically ranges from $200 to $500. This includes inspecting the affected area to determine the extent of water intrusion and necessary cleanup steps.
Water Extraction - Removing standing water from a flooded basement usually costs between $1,000 and $3,000. The price varies based on the water volume and the size of the area needing extraction.
Cleanup and Dehumidification - Professional cleanup services, including drying and mold prevention, generally cost between $2,000 and $6,000. Larger or more severely affected basements tend to be at the higher end of this range.
Restoration Work - Restoring a basement after flooding can range from $5,000 to $20,000 or more, depending on repairs needed for drywall, flooring, and structural elements. Costs vary based on the severity of damage and materials used.
Actual totals will depend on details like access to the work area, the scope of the project, and the materials selected, so use these as general starting points rather than exact figures.
